Angelina Billups Killed in Harris County Two-Vehicle Crash on TC Jester Blvd and Swords Creek Road

Harris County, Texas (September 25, 2020) – A woman was killed, and three children were airlifted Thursday night after a two-vehicle crash in the Greenspoint area, according to the deputies.

The fatal crash happened around 9:00 p.m., on September 24, near the intersection of Swords Creek Road and TC Jester Boulevard.

Deputies said Eric Garcia was driving a Cadillac sedan southbound when he collided with a Chevrolet SUV driven by Angelina Billups that was turning onto TC Jester.

Billups was pronounced dead at the scene. A child in the Chevrolet was ejected. Three children were airlifted to the hospital with unknown injuries.

Garcia and his passenger were also taken to the hospital for treatment.

The crash remains under investigation.
